Phone Call from a Stranger
(1952)|
In this classic drama, David Trask (Gary Merrill), the sole survivor of a plane crash, becomes obsessed with contacting the relatives of his doomed fellow passengers. The film follows Trask's encounters with three families: a doctor's (Michael Rennie) wife (Beatrice Straight) and son (Ted Donaldson); a struggling actress (Shelley Winters) and her overbearing mother-in-law (Evelyn Varden); and a salesman's (Keenan Wynn) ailing wife (Bette Davis).
